Re: Sync N900 with Mac OS X
Nokia N900 has official SyncML support out of the box.
Nokia made plugin for iSync. This iSync plugin must be updated to support Nokia N900 and then you're good to go. Yes, there are no Maemo devices listed which currently work with iSync. There was indeed no iSync support for Nokia 770/N800/N810(WME). However, these devices also did not support SyncML. FWIW, I use iSync with my Nokia E71 (utilizes SyncML too) and works well. Quote:

Re: Sync N900 with Mac OS X
It does. But I found that when I made changes in AB on my MacBook, the changes get synced perfectly. But if I change something in the Contacts app on N900, and then sync with AB, the address entry in AB gets messed up. AB creates a new entry for the address and puts street, city, state and zip code all together in the street field.
For the time being I only make changes in AB, but not on N900. Hopefully it gets fixed soon or Nokia releases the official iSync plugin. |

Re: Sync N900 with Mac OS X
Instead of using iSync to import an iCal .ics to Maemo Calendar, try GPE Calendar. The alternative GPE Calendar app handles the import fine, and exports a .ics file that Maemo's native Calendar app can deal with. I just posted detailed instructions on my blog.
Basically, install GPE Calendar, have it import the .ics file, run the command line command gpe-calendar -e filename.ics and open that in File Manager to get your events correctly imported into Maemo Calendar. |
